Paris Fashion Week AW26 Street Style is unfolding as a reference point for Brazilian streetwear critics who follow how runway ideas meet the sidewalks of major cities.
What We Know So Far
Confirmed: Street-style photographers have documented a clear move toward oversized outerwear and elongated silhouettes, with layering that blends tailoring and sportwear for day-to-evening transitions. In several first-day roundups, the mood skews practical, with pieces that can be worn across climates rather than purely runway-first statements. This aligns with the general direction fashion editors have tracked in AW26 coverage.
Confirmed: Neutral palettes—charcoal, taupe, and midnight—are anchoring looks, while selective pops of color appear as accessories or lining details. The combination encourages a versatile capsule wardrobe, which Brazilian readers can translate to citywear without sacrificing polish.
Confirmed: Footwear remains robust: chunky sneakers, lug-sole boots, and minimal sandals pairing with heavier trouser silhouettes. This mix supports versatility in urban Brazilian contexts where a look must endure long commutes and variable weather.

Actionable Takeaways
- Invest in a modular outer layer: a structured trench or lightweight puffer that can transition from day to night, particularly useful in Brazil’s variable seasons and in air-conditioned venues in Brazil or abroad.
- Build a flexible capsule: combine a neutral base (pants, blazer, or midi-skirt) with a single statement piece (textured knit, bold bag, or color-blocked accessory) to emulate AW26 street style without splurging.
- Embrace practical footwear: a pair of robust sneakers or lug-sole boots pairs well with suits and tailoring, suited for long days at events and city commuting in Brazil.
- Prioritize breathable materials: choose fabrics that perform in humidity and heat when recreating ensembles inspired by Paris city sidewalks and the AW26 mood.
- Shop with local adaptation in mind: seek regional retailers that offer similar silhouettes or sustainable fabrics to mirror the AW26 vibe while keeping travel and import costs reasonable.
